Human Disease

selective IgG deficiency disease

Term ID
DOID:14176
Synonyms
  • Immunoglobin G subclass deficiency
  • Selective deficiency of IgG
  • Selective IgG Immunodeficiency
  • Selective immunoglobulin G deficiency
  • Selective Immunoglobulin G Subclass deficiency
Definition
A dysgammaglobulinemia that is characterized by isolated deficiency of an IgG subclass, normal total IgG levels, and subsequent increased susceptibility to recurrent infections, atopic disease, and autoimmune conditions. https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/pubmed/26846287
